Instagram Tips & Strategies

How to Add Text to an Instagram Post

By Spencer Lanoue
November 11, 2025

Adding text directly to your Instagram content is a powerful way to stop the scroll, add context, and guide your audience. This guide breaks down exactly how to add text to every type of Instagram content, from Stories and Reels to your main feed posts and captions.

The Often Overlooked Power of a Great Caption

Before we touch on adding text overlays to your visuals, let's start with the foundation: the post caption. Your caption is your primary space to tell a story, provide value, and connect with your audience. A well-written caption can turn a passive scroller into an active follower.

Writing Captions That Connect

The best captions don't just describe the photo, they add a new layer of meaning. Think about starting with a strong hook - a question, a bold statement, or a relatable feeling that makes someone want to read more. From there, you can:

  • Share a behind-the-scenes story: Give context to the photo or video. What happened right before or after it was taken?
  • Offer valuable tips or advice: Turn your post into a mini-tutorial. If you’re a fitness coach sharing a workout video, use the caption to explain the movements.
  • Ask a question: Prompting your audience to respond is one of the simplest ways to boost engagement.
  • Include a clear Call-to-Action (CTA): Tell your audience what to do next. "Click the link in bio," "Save this post for later," or "Tag a friend who needs to see this."

How to Add Line Breaks for Readability

Big blocks of text are intimidating. Breaking your caption into short paragraphs makes it much more inviting. Instagram can be tricky about this, but here’s the most reliable method:

  1. Write your caption in a notes app on your phone.
  2. Write your first paragraph, then hit "Return" to drop down to the next line.
  3. Do not add a space or an emoji on this new line. Just hit "Return" again.
  4. Start your next paragraph.
  5. Once you're done, copy the entire text and paste it directly into the Instagram caption field.

This creates clean, readable line breaks that make your caption scannable and user-friendly.

How to Add Text to Instagram Stories

Instagram Stories are a playground for creative text overlays. The built-in tools give you tons of flexibility to match your brand style and capture attention quickly.

Step-by-Step Guide to Adding Story Text

  1. Open the Instagram app and swipe right or tap your profile picture with the “+” icon to open the Story editor.
  2. Take a photo or video, or swipe up to choose one from your camera roll.
  3. Once your visual is on the screen, tap the “Aa” icon in the top-right corner. This opens the text editor.
  4. Type your message. Now comes the fun part - customization!

Customizing Your Story Text

Instagram gives you several tools right at your fingertips:

  • Fonts: At the bottom of the screen, you'll see a slider with different font styles. Swipe through to find the one that best fits your vibe. Some fonts have additional styles (like bold or italic) that you can select using an icon on the top left.
  • Color: The color wheel at the bottom lets you choose a color for your text. For a custom color, tap the eyedropper tool and drag it over your photo to select a specific shade from the image itself - perfect for staying on brand.
  • Backgrounds &, Highlights: Tap the icon at the top that looks like an 'A' with stars around it. This adds a solid or semi-transparent background color to your text, making it pop against a busy background. Tap it again to cycle through options.
  • Animations: Tap the icon that looks like an 'A' with lines coming out of it. This will make your text animate onto the screen (e.g., typing out letter by letter, fading in, or sliding in). This is great for drawing the viewer's eye.

Once you’re happy with the look, you can pinch to resize the text, rotate it with two fingers, and drag it anywhere on the screen. Add GIFs, stickers, or polls, and you’re ready to post.

How to Add Text and Timed Captions to Reels

Text is a non-negotiable for Reels. Many users watch videos without sound, so on-screen text communicates your message effectively. Timed text also helps you create a dynamic, fast-paced viewing experience that keeps people engaged.

Step-by-Step Guide to Adding Reels Text

  1. Open the Reels editor by tapping the “+” icon at the bottom of the app and selecting "Reel."
  2. Record a video directly or upload a pre-made video from your gallery.
  3. After you have your clips in the editor, tap "Next." In the preview screen, tap the “Aa” icon to add text, just like you would in a Story.
  4. Style your text with fonts, colors, and backgrounds. You’ll find all the same controls you have for Stories. You can add multiple text boxes, each with its own style.

The Secret Weapon: Timing Your Text

This is what separates basic Reels from high-performing ones. After you’ve created a text box, a button representing that text will appear at the bottom-left of your screen.

  • Tap on that button to open the video timeline.
  • You'll see a slider below the timeline representing your text clip. Drag the ends of the slider to set the exact start and stop times for when that text appears in your Reel.
  • Repeat this for every text box. You can have text appear to introduce a new scene, pop up in sync with the audio, or flash quickly for a dramatic effect.

Pro Tip: Use Auto Captions and Text-to-Speech

Instagram has two other powerful text-based tools for Reels:

  • Auto Captions: In the editing screen, tap the "Stickers" icon and choose "Captions." Instagram will automatically transcribe the audio from your Reel into on-screen text. You can edit any transcription errors and change the style. This makes your content way more accessible.
  • Text-to-Speech: After writing a text overlay, tap the text button at the bottom of the screen. Then, select "Text-to-speech" and choose from a couple of voice options. This adds a narrator voiceover to your video, which is a popular trend and another great accessibility feature.

How to Add Text to Feed Posts (The Right Way)

Here’s a common point of confusion: unlike Stories and Reels, you cannot add text overlays directly onto photos or videos within Instagram’s feed post editor. If you want on-screen text on a standard grid post, you need to add it before you upload.

This involves using a simple third-party design app. Don’t worry, it’s quick, easy, and gives you complete creative control.

Popular Apps for Adding Text to Visuals

There are many fantastic and often free mobile apps for this. Here are a few favorites:

  • Canva: Incredibly user-friendly with tons of templates, fonts, and graphics. Perfect for creating quotes, announcements, and branded visuals.
  • Adobe Express: A powerful and free alternative from the makers of Photoshop. It offers beautiful templates and animation options for video posts.
  • InShot (For Video): An excellent mobile video editor that makes it easy to add text overlays, trim clips, and add music.
  • CapCut (For Video): Known for being the go-to for TikTok and Reels trends, it has robust text timing and animation features if you’re prepping a polished video for your feed.

General Workflow for Adding Text Before Uploading

  1. Choose an app (like Canva) and open it on your phone or desktop.
  2. Start a new project. Most apps will have pre-sized templates for an "Instagram Post" (1080x1080 px for a square) or "Instagram Portrait" (1080x1350 px).
  3. Upload your photo or video into the template.
  4. Use the app's text tool to write and design your message. You'll typically find even more font choices and stylistic control than in Instagram itself.
  5. Position your text. Pay attention to making your text easy to read. High contrast is your friend - light text on a dark background, or dark text on a light background.
  6. Save or export the final image/video to your phone's camera roll.
  7. Open Instagram, create a new feed post, and upload your newly created visual. Write your caption and post as usual.

Final Thoughts

Whether you're crafting a compelling caption, making Stories pop with animated words, timing text for a viral Reel, or designing a branded graphic for your feed, text is essential for communication on Instagram. Mastering these different methods gives you full control over your message and helps you build a stronger connection with your audience.

Applying text, creating graphics, and timing captions is the fun part, but consistently planning and scheduling that content can quickly become overwhelming. At Postbase, we built our visual calendar to give you a clear view of your entire content strategy. After creating your perfect text-enhanced posts, you can drag and drop them into place, schedule them across all your social platforms at once, and trust that they'll go live right on time.

Spencer's spent a decade building products at companies like Buffer, UserTesting, and Bump Health. He's spent years in the weeds of social media management—scheduling posts, analyzing performance, coordinating teams. At Postbase, he's building tools to automate the busywork so you can focus on creating great content.

Other posts you might like

How to Add Social Media Icons to an Email Signature

Enhance your email signature by adding social media icons. Discover step-by-step instructions to turn every email into a powerful marketing tool.

Read more

How to Record Audio for Instagram Reels

Record clear audio for Instagram Reels with this guide. Learn actionable steps to create professional-sounding audio, using just your phone or upgraded gear.

Read more

How to Check Instagram Profile Interactions

Check your Instagram profile interactions to see what your audience loves. Discover where to find these insights and use them to make smarter content decisions.

Read more

How to Request a Username on Instagram

Requesting an Instagram username? Learn strategies from trademark claims to negotiation for securing your ideal handle. Get the steps to boost your brand today!

Read more

How to Attract a Target Audience on Instagram

Attract your ideal audience on Instagram with our guide. Discover steps to define, find, and engage followers who buy and believe in your brand.

Read more

How to Turn On Instagram Insights

Activate Instagram Insights to boost your content strategy. Learn how to turn it on, what to analyze, and use data to grow your account effectively.

Read more

Stop wrestling with outdated social media tools

Wrestling with social media? It doesn’t have to be this hard. Plan your content, schedule posts, respond to comments, and analyze performance — all in one simple, easy-to-use tool.

Schedule your first post
The simplest way to manage your social media
Rating